Version 19 (modified by 17 years ago) ( diff ) | ,
---|
TracDev ToDo List
Tickets and reports are good, but there are simply too many of them ;-)
So here's a short list of the things that needs to be done for 0.11, as this will be our next release.
Documentation
Lots of things have changed since 0.10, and getting the documentation right is one of the major challenges with face now.
- backup the current TracGuide pages → Trac0.10/TracGuide (is there a "wiki page rename/copy feature which also renames links in the page?) … or is it good to have the old guide in the 0.11, it is just spam?
- after that, start to update the current TracGuide with 0.11 content
- go through the enhancement list and update the documentation accordingly
(was #4716 - see all documentation tickets)
Major Features
Those are the things that should really be done for 0.11
merge WorkFlow(check the workflow related tickets)- user selectable date & time format - #2182 ⇒ postponed, will probably be done once we use Babel
- use warnings instead of errors for problems when editing - tickets #4100, new tickets #1146, wiki pages #152
- editable comments - #454 ⇒ 0.11.1
- ticket duplication - #4686 (mostly done - some discussion about the UI) - close it
- don't make
base_url
mandatory (see #5064) ⇒ ? - fix the timeline API (event providers / event renders)
- environment lifecycle (#5010 and #3833) ⇒ 0.11.1
- search API improvements, similar to the timeline API changes, see SearchRefactoring ⇒ 0.11.1
Bug fixes
Those are the bugs that really need to be fixed for 0.11
- blank lines in
{{{...}}}
blocks ignored - #3925 - workaround the new limitations of #!html blocks - #2048
warn if the WebAdmin plugin is still used together with trunk - nice to have for 0.11
Minor Features
Nice to have features that are already started to some extent:
- fine grained permissions - #654
- email obfuscation - #153 (mostly done) & #5126
- user filter in timeline - #1198 ⇒ 0.11.1 or later
- add resolutions - #905
(patch ready + r2846 re-applied)
Other little things worth caring about:
- ticket subsystem:
- query: #2821, (#4966 and #5326), (#2288), keyword queries should be case insensitive → looks like a regression, see r4435 and #5720,
#4775 (patch ready), finish #2502, #2409 (patch ready)
nothing that critical here ⇒ 0.11.1 - description: #2914, #3163 ⇒ nice to have for 0.11
- fields: #449,
nicer checkbox custom fields presentation - #4266 (change the default setting) ⇒ 0.11.1
- query: #2821, (#4966 and #5326), (#2288), keyword queries should be case insensitive → looks like a regression, see r4435 and #5720,
- wiki: improved support for hierarchical pages (#4507, #2780 and #2150) ⇒ 0.11.1
- attachments: #4701 ⇒ 0.11.1
To editors: this is not the place where to put your favorite ticket; this page must be kept short and is mainly for improving the clarity of the ongoing development activity in the TracTeam.